To prevent Ignite from binding to JDBC/ODBC ports, you should set IgniteConfiguration#clientConnectorConfiguration to null.
If you just set odbcEnabled and jdbcEnabled to false, then Ignite will still bind to this port, but JDBC and ODBC connections won't be processed.

Client nodes are different from server nodes mostly by the fact that they don't hold cache data and don't execute computations.
Other than that, client nodes are first-class cluster citizens and participate in communications the same way as servers do. So yes, they need to accept connections.

So this is not recovery of the server-side; your MyClass is invoking another rabbit template send and receive operation after receiving the message. So it is acting as a client in this situation.
However, normally, this exception would be thrown to the container, and rabbitmq will resubmit the message (unless you have acknowledge mode NONE), as long as your listener throws the exception to the container. If your listener catches the exception and does nothing with it except logging, you will see this result.
If you don't want rabbit to resubmit the failed message, or the inbound container does not acknowledge messages, you can configure a RetryTemplate into the outbound rabbit template to recover the connection; see the documentation.

In my case I was running embedded redis-server on port 1337 and this port was locked and went into a loop sometime back when I was running my testcases in debug mode. After that I also started spring-boot app which created another server connection on the port 6379. But I failed to terminate the server running on the port 1337. Since then I had been getting the exception when I was trying to execute test cases "Can't start redis server. Check logs for details.", since 1337 was locked. Debugging line-my-line "AbstractRedisInstance" class and "awaitRedisServerReady" method revealed "1337 Already in use" which was never logged at all. Killed this port and re-run testcases and again I was on fly. Hope this helps
